Riddlesdown is equipped with various amenities to ensure a smooth travel experience. If you're looking to buy or collect your tickets, the station has a ticket office with limited opening hours during weekdays and Saturdays. For those who prefer a more flexible schedule, ticket machines are available and conveniently designed to accommodate all passengers, including those holding a Disabled Persons Railcard.
Although Riddlesdown doesn't feature waiting rooms or lounger facilities, there is some seating available for waiting passengers. Please note that there is no availability for accessible toilets or baby-changing facilities. However, for your safety and convenience, CCTV surveillance and customer help points are accessible 24/7, ensuring your peace of mind during your visit.

While Honeybourne doesn't boast a ticket office, it provides an array of practical amenities designed with modern travelers in mind. You’ll find ticket machines available to facilitate the collection of pre-purchased tickets. Accessible ticket machines make the process inclusive for all. A helpful staff is on hand at the station's help points; however, it's wise to note that there are no on-site waiting rooms, accessible toilets, or a first-class lounge. The 11-space car park is a boon for those traveling with their vehicles, and it’s worth noting that parking here is free.
Presence of step-free access throughout the station proves invaluable, allowing travelers with mobility challenges to traverse the platforms easily. Despite the lack of tactile paving along the edge, safety remains a priority, and passengers are encouraged to exercise caution.
